Wanting or even suggesting anything like a policy lynch for any reason that does not involve scummy things said and/or done inside of the current game is, in itself, scummy.
In particular, Blue has been pushing this prospect, and with it he has contradicted himself.
I thought this might have been a joke, but he doesn't stop defending a Cyanide lynch for this reason.Blue wrote:Vote: Sir Cyanide
I thought we agreed on mass lynching him due to his unpleasant and anti-feminist behaviour already. Also, the random number generator chose him twice (1/400 chance) which is a good enough reason for me to get rid of him immediately.
It's great that you don't think you'd be obvious, but your complete disregard for anything useful that could come out of the first day is scummy. You say that on the first day there is not much to go on. I agree with this, but at the same time you advocate a policy lynch, which does exactly the opposite of promote discussion which we can analyze in the future. If we lynch someone right away with zero reasoning, then day two becomes just as useless as day one because all of the posts from day one were just fluff centered around the policy lynch. Fluff is bad; fluff is impossible to read because it doesn't actually have anything to do with the game.Blue wrote:
